Worls Leprosy was celebrated on 26th jan 2017
An awareness programme followed by lunch was arranged and about 110 Leprosy patients attended this event.
The main issues discussed were:
1, The importance of Early detection and regular treatment.
2, The important of living in a hygienic environment.
3, Attitude of general public to leprosy patients
various programmes discussed for betterment of their life.
The Deputy director of leprosy attended the function with staff and given speech and other benefits.

Leprosy is a simple, but enigmatic disease. There are more factors misunderstood than comprehended and more issues unresolved than answered, case detection trend is definitely one of them. Ever since the introduction of MDT, a number of changes have occurred, more in the way, Leprosy control has been implemented, than in the understanding of the disease. Unfortunately we are focused more on the way the programme behaves, rather than the way the disease behaves.
The fact that despite several awareness programmes, Leprosy afflicted persons delay in getting treated mainly due to these factors. (a) Financial reasons (b) Domestic circumstances (c) The fact that despite has harbouring bacilli, the affected persons feels per perfectly fit for a long time, have delay seeking medical advice. (d) Long incubation period of the bacilli delay the appearance of early signs.
